The St. Servatius Church and War Memorial Beesten is a notable religious building and historical site located in the charming village of Beesten, within Germany's picturesque Emsland region. Standing at an elevation of 76 meters, this site combines spiritual heritage with a place of remembrance, dedicated to Saint Servatius of Tongeren. It serves as a focal point for the local community and visitors exploring the area.

The St. Servatius Church is dedicated to Saint Servatius of Tongeren, a bishop who died in 384 AD. While specific detailed history of this particular church building in Beesten is not widely available, it serves as a local religious landmark. The adjacent war memorial adds a poignant layer of remembrance, honoring those who fell, as noted by visitors.
